Key Admission Requirements for 2026
Alright, let's talk about the nitty-gritty: the admission requirements. To be eligible for undergraduate admission at UJ in 2026, you'll need to meet certain academic criteria. Generally, you'll need a National Senior Certificate (NSC) or equivalent qualification with endorsement for degree studies. This means you need to achieve a certain minimum level of performance in your final exams to be eligible for university admission. The specific requirements may vary depending on the program you're applying for, so it's crucial to check the UJ website for the most up-to-date information.
For example, some programs may require specific subjects, such as Mathematics or Science, with a certain minimum grade. Others may have a higher overall grade point average requirement. Make sure you understand the specific requirements for the program you're interested in and that you meet them before applying. In addition to academic requirements, there may also be other admission criteria, such as a portfolio, audition, or interview. These additional requirements are often used for programs in the arts, such as music, drama, or fine arts. If you're applying for one of these programs, be sure to prepare your portfolio or audition materials well in advance. Furthermore, ensure that your NSC or equivalent qualification is properly certified and verified. This may involve submitting official transcripts or certificates to UJ for evaluation. If you've completed your schooling outside of South Africa, you may need to have your qualifications evaluated by the South African Qualifications Authority (SAQA) to determine their equivalence to the NSC. Step-by-Step Guide to Applying
Okay, guys, ready to get down to the actual application process? Here's a step-by-step guide to help you navigate the UJ application system:
- Visit the UJ Website: Head over to the official UJ website (www.uj.ac.za). This is your go-to resource for everything you need to know about applying.
- Find the Application Portal: Look for the "Apply Now" or "Admissions" section. The website's navigation might change, so use the search bar if needed.
- Create an Account: You'll need to create an account on the UJ application portal. This will allow you to save your progress and track your application status.
- Complete the Online Application Form: Fill out the application form carefully and accurately. Double-check all the information you provide, especially your personal details and academic history.
- Upload Required Documents: You'll need to upload scanned copies of your required documents, such as your ID, academic transcripts, and any other supporting documents. Make sure the documents are clear and legible.
- Pay the Application Fee: There's usually an application fee that you'll need to pay online. Follow the instructions on the website to make the payment.
- Submit Your Application: Once you've completed all the steps, submit your application. Make sure you do this before the application deadline!
- Track Your Application Status: After submitting your application, you can track its status through the online portal. Keep an eye on your application status to see if there are any updates or requests for additional information.

Important Dates and Deadlines
Timing is everything, right? Missing deadlines can be a major bummer, so pay close attention to these key dates for the 2026 UJ undergraduate applications. The application period typically opens around March or April of the year preceding the academic year. This means that for 2026 entry, applications will likely open in March or April 2025. The closing date for applications is usually around September or October. However, these dates can vary, so it's essential to check the UJ website for the most accurate and up-to-date information. What Happens After You Apply?
So, you've submitted your application – phew! Now what? After you apply to UJ, the admissions office will review your application and assess whether you meet the admission requirements. This process can take some time, so be patient. You can track the status of your application through the online portal. Keep an eye on your application status to see if there are any updates or requests for additional information. If your application is successful, you'll receive an offer of admission from UJ. This offer will typically include information about your program of study, tuition fees, and other important details. You'll need to accept or decline the offer by a certain deadline. If you accept the offer, you'll need to pay a deposit to secure your spot at UJ. This deposit is usually non-refundable but will be credited towards your tuition fees.
Once you've accepted the offer and paid the deposit, you'll need to register for classes. Registration typically takes place online, and you'll need to choose your courses and pay your tuition fees.
